High Power PoE Transformers Reference Design
• Optimized for STMicroelectronics high-power PoE PD
controller evaluation board STEVAL-POE00xV1
• Designed to meet upcoming IEEE 802.3bt standard
• Operates at 250 kHz with 36 – 72 Volts input.
Core material Ferrite
Terminations RoHS tin-silver-copper over tin over nickel over phos
bronze. Other terminations available at additional cost.
Weight 11.5 – 13.5 g
Ambient temperature –40°C to +125°C
Max part temperature +165°C (ambient + self-heating)
Storage temperature –40°C to +165°C
Tape and reel packaging: –40°C to +80°C
Resistance to soldering heat Max three 40 second reflows at
+260°C, parts cooled to room temperature between cycles
Moisture Sensitivity Level (MSL) 1 (unlimited floor life at <30°C /
85% relative humidity)
Failures in Time (FIT) / Mean Time Between Failures (MTBF)
38 per billion hours / 26,315,789 hours, calculated per Telcordia SR-332
Packaging 175 per 13″ reel Plastic tape: 44 mm wide, 0.5 mm thick,
32 mm pocket spacing, 12 mm pocket depth
PCB washing Tested to MIL-STD-202 Method 215 plus an additional
aqueous wash. See Doc787_PCB_Washing.pdf.

1. Packaging: D = 13″ machine-ready reel. EIA-481 embossed plastic
tape (175 parts per full reel). Quantities less than full reel
available: in tape (not machine ready) or with leader and
trailer ($25 charge).
2. Inductance for is for the primary, measured at 250 kHz, 0.2 Vrms, 0 Adc.
3. Minimum inductance for the primary, measured at 250 KHz, 0.2 Vrms,
3.5 Adc.
4. Leakage inductance is for the primary winding with the secondary
windings shorted.
5. Isolation (hipot) is measured for one minute: 1500Vrms from primary
and aux/bias to secondary; 500Vrms from primary to aux/bias.
6. Electrical specifications at 25°C.
